HOW LONG TO COOK BACON IN THE AIR FRYER

Crafting the perfect air fryer bacon recipe is a masterpiece in itself, and many elements must be taken into consideration. The ideal cook time can vary depending on how crispy you like it, the thickness of your layers of bacon strips, and even which type of air fryer you use - no preheating required!

  • Regular Cut Bacon: for a softer texture, pop your bacon in an air fryer and have it cook at 350˚F for around 7 minutes - or if the crunch of crispy bacon is more to your taste, extend that time slightly and let it sizzle away for 8-9 minutes.
  • Thick-Cut Bacon: for a softer, juicier treat, try an air fryer at 350˚F for 9-10 minutes. For that extra crunchy finish? Cook it at the same temperature range but extend to 10 or even 12 minutes!

CRISPY AIR FRYER BACON RECIPE

Wake up to the taste and smell of delicious, crispy bacon cooked in just 10 minutes with an air fryer! Enjoy a perfectly cooked breakfast side while skipping messy grease clean-up - Air Fryer Bacon is a quick and simple way to start your day.

INGREDIENTS

  • Spice up your life with a delicious breakfast of 5 bacon slices! Sizzle 6 oz regular bacon or 8-12 oz thick-cut bacon. It is sure to be the star of any meal.

IN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Place the delicious bacon strips in an even layer inside your air fryer basket - cut them in half if needed to get more of that succulent sizzle.
  2. Make the most flavorful and delicious bacon with your air fryer! Simply set it to 350˚F, insert regular cut slices for 7-9 minutes or thick cuts for 10-12; then enjoy perfectly crisp strips of tasty bacon.
  3. Serve up the bacon! For best results, transfer each batch to a paper towel lined plate and make sure any excess oil is discarded before you cook the next round. Enjoy your delicious sizzling treat!

Best Air Fryer Bacon FAQs

Can I use turkey bacon in an air fried bacon recipe?

Yes, you can cook turkey bacon in this recipe. It is lower in fat and calories than pork bacon, and it also has a slightly smoky flavor. Just be sure to read the label to make sure that the turkey bacon you are buying does not contain nitrates or other unhealthy additives.

How do you get the crispiest bacon from an air fryer?

There are a few tricks to getting the crispiest bacon from an air fryer. First, be sure to preheat your air fryer for at least 5 minutes before adding the bacon. When you add the bacon, make sure it's in a single layer and not overlapping. Also, don't overcrowd the air fryer - if you add too much bacon, it will cook unevenly. Finally, cook the bacon for 8-10 minutes at 380 degrees Fahrenheit - this will give you nice and crispy bacon without burning it.

Is turkey bacon and raw bacon the same?

Turkey bacon is not the same as raw bacon. Turkey bacon is made from turkey meat that has been chopped and mixed with other spices, then smoked and packaged. Raw bacon is made from pork belly, which is the fatty section of the pig. The bellies are trimmed off and cleaned, then they are either brined or cured before being smoked.

Where does the grease go when you air fry bacon?

The grease goes into the bottom of the air fryer. When you're done cooking, you can either scrape it out and discard it or save it to use in another recipe.
